Output 40381196569975354b14aca4c4b6d880f9cf1e24a61468a2496d39c61e4ad64a:0

value
46090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 59473975063f4354c45b4e7fe64b812bd656ebe7 OP_EQUALVERIFY OP_CHECKSIG
address
1994TqNCbeM68kWvFQLns1f87LXuLbXAHQ
transaction
40381196569975354b14aca4c4b6d880f9cf1e24a61468a2496d39c61e4ad64a
spent
true